Support the April 24 Strike Day
An NUT rep writes: “The National Union of Teachers, together with UCU (college lecturers) and PCS (civil servants) will strike on Thursday 24 April. NUT and UCU balloted members when the government announced below-inflation pay deals that mean real-term pay cuts. They are to be joined by members of PCS from the Department of Transport and Department for Work and Pensions who have continuing disputes with the government.
“24 April will be the largest day of combined strike action for some time, and will hit at the heart of Labour’s attacks on public sector workers. If you’re free, join the London demonstration and rally, 11am, Lincoln’s Inn Fields and show your solidarity.”
If you can not attend work because your kids’ school is closed due to the strike, ask your manager for paid special leave. If s/he refuses (either the leave or the pay), tell your RMT rep.
